How To Save Money On Prescriptions With SearchRx.com

Luckily, there is a way to compare and find the best price on prescription drugs. It’s SearchRx. When you are looking to save some money on your prescriptions but don’t know where they can be purchased cheapest, SearchRx can help you by comparing prices on prescriptions in your area. It will even list the lowest prices first, which makes the site even easier to use.

SearchRx also offers coupons to help ease the costs even more. Best of all, it’s “as free as the wind that soars through the Rockies,” according to their FAQs section. Without a doubt, SearchRx is there to help you save some money on prescription drugs. And, of course, there is a SearchRx app for your smartphone, too, which makes it even easier to find the best deals while on the go.

The next question you might have would be, “Does SearchRx work with my insurance?” or maybe, “Does SearchRx work in my area?” SearchRx is not meant to replace insurance, nor is it insurance itself. Therefore, if you do have insurance, you will need to bring both your insurance card and your SearchRx discount to the pharmacy to determine which is the best price for you. Oftentimes, SearchRx can provide the lower price. However, for those who don’t have insurance, as there are an estimated 10% of Americans who still don’t, this provides a great way to save money on their prescriptions. SearchRx is accepted at over 62,000 pharmacies nationwide, so the chances are that it is accepted at your pharmacy, too.
